Chef Christian's Story

Meet Chef Christian Barruos-Brens Award-Winning Chef | Entrepreneur | Culinary Visionary Chef Christian Barruos-Brens is a Dominican-American chef, entrepreneur, and TV personality who turned hardship into purpose. At just 16, he began selling homemade sweets to support his family after his mother was diagnosed with cancer. This hustle laid the foundation for a culinary journey rooted in resilience, culture, and passion. Inspired by the memory of his late father, Christian created his signature Cafecito Brownie, which has since become a two-time award-winning dessert and the heart of his brand. From there, he launched Chef Christian LLC, a catering company known for gourmet Latin-Caribbean fusion, and later developed other ventures like Freddy’s Smash Burger and Brens Gourmet. His talents have earned him features on Univision, Telemundo, and Roku TV, as well as collaborations with brands like PepsiCo, Goya, and the Miami Book Fair. He’s cooked for thousands across Miami, led VIP dining experiences, and won multiple culinary competitions—all before the age of 21. Chef Christian is currently continuing his education in hospitality management at Florida International University, while actively growing his business, mentoring youth, and giving back to underserved communities through food.
